Description
The K5 Max is a versatile, advanced keyboard with a 31% slimmer, low-profile Gateron switch, open-source QMK firmware, VIA software, and ARM-architecture MCU. It supports 2.4 GHz, Bluetooth, and wired connections, offers customizable key remapping, macros, shortcuts, and 256KB flash for developers. It also features 22 RGB backlight settings and adjustable typing angles for ergonomic wrist support.

Specification:
GENERAL | Number of Keys: 108 (100%) Switches: Gateron low-profile mechanical Switch Face: North-facing Number of Multimedia Keys: 12 Frame Material: ABS+Aluminum frame Keycap Material: Low-profile double-shot PBT Layout: ANSI Polling Rate (2.4GHz and Wired Mode): 1000Hz Polling Rate (BT Mode): 90Hz N-Key Rollover (NKRO): Yes for both wireless and wired modes |
CONNECTIVITY AND POWER |
Backlit: 22 types of RGB backlight options plus endless possibilities Battery: 2000 mAh rechargeable li-polymer battery Wireless Working Time (Backlit off): Up to 110 hours (Lab test result may vary by actual use) Wireless Working Time (RGB): Up to 70 hours (Lowest brightness) Connection: 2.4 GHz / Bluetooth / Type-C wired Bluetooth version: 5.1 Bluetooth Device Name: Keychron K5 Max Compatible System: macOS / Windows / Linux |
PHYSICAL UNIT |
Dimension: 424 mm x 119 mm (16.69 x 4.69") Weight: 720g / 1.59 lbs Height without keycap (front): 7.8 mm (0.3") Height without keycap (rear): 14.7 mm (0.58") Height incl. keycap (front): 18.2 mm (0.72") Height incl. keycap (rear): 23.5 mm (0.92") Typing Angle: 3.37º, 4.36º and 6.56º MCU: ARM Cortex-M4 32-bit STM32F402 (256KB Flash) Operating Environment: -10 to 50℃ |
